The City Council of Clayton has taken a significant step towards the development of a new residential subdivision, following a public hearing on July 17, 2025. The council reviewed a preliminary development plan and rezoning request from Shanghai Enterprises LLC, which aims to transform a 30.42-acre property near the intersection of Westbrook Road and Taywood Road into the Westbrook Estate Subdivision.
The proposed plan includes the construction of 98 single-family homes, with 19.29% of the area designated as open space. The development will feature three access points, including a new entrance on Taywood Road, and will incorporate essential infrastructure such as streets, sidewalks, and a multi-use path along Westbrook Road. The plan aligns with the city’s future land use goals, which emphasize single-family homes in the area.
During the meeting, the Planning Commission recommended approval of the project with specific conditions, including the submission of detailed landscaping and amenity plans, as well as coordination with city and county agencies. The council's decision is crucial as it allows the applicant to move forward with final development plans, which will require additional public hearings and detailed studies, including traffic impact assessments.
The council's discussions also highlighted some dissent within the Planning Commission, where a split vote of 3 to 2 was recorded. Concerns were raised regarding adherence to minimum lot standards, which led to a failed motion for conditional approval. Despite this, the majority supported the staff's recommendations, paving the way for the project to advance.
